I'm partnering with a technology focused Global Supply Chain business who are seeking a graduate to join their BI function as a Graduate BI Developer.

This role would suit an ambitious graduate who is looking to develop technically and gain exposure in a fast-paced global business.

Responsibilities:

  • Designing, implementing, developing and maintaining a reporting system using Microsoft Power BI
  • Cooperation with the management and staff indicated by the Principal in order to determine the scope of reporting, and then design and implement reports in individual functional and business areas
  • Development of data models, transformations, measures and visualisations based on source data
  • Authorisation rights management with regards to individual reporting modules, taking into account the scope of responsibility of users
  • Cooperation with members of the Data team to ensure high quality source data and extend the range of available information
  • Cooperation with report users, implementing modifications and reacting to reported errors on an ongoing basis
  • Adjusting reporting to changes and expectations of the organisation.

What we're looking for:

  • Numeric degree background e. Physics, Maths, Computer Science etc (min 2:1)
  • Experience in a similar position would be beneficial e. placement year
  • Experience in working with Power BI and Excel programs (pivot tables, Power Query, VBA, macros, etc.)
  • Experience working with large amounts of data from multiple sources
  • Ability to model and interpret data, including designing dynamic charts and presentations
  • Ability to develop relationships with senior management and external stakeholders
